Georgiana Iuliana Aniței gained her first international experience at the 2015 World Youth Championships in Cali , where she won the gold medal in the triple jump with a distance of 13.49 m and finished ninth in the long jump with 6.04 m. Then she won the European Youth Olympic Festival in Tbilisi with 13.50 m and retired with the Romanian 4 x 100 meter relay with 48.13 s in the lead. The following year she won the first European Youth Championships there with a width of 13.19 m in the triple jump and was tenth in the long jump with 5.62 m. She then took part in the triple jump at the U20 World Championships in Bydgoszcz and won the bronze medal there with 13.49 m. Two years later she finished sixth at the 2018 U20 World Athletics Championships in Tampere with 13.46 m and in 2019 she was fifth at the U23 European Championships in Gävle with 13.55 m.
Personal best
Long jump: 6.23 m (+1.7 m / s), May 31, 2015 in Bucharest
Long jump (hall): 6.25 m, February 4, 2018 in Bucharest
Triple jump: 13.63 m (+0.4 m / s), July 30, 2019 in Piteşti
Triple jump (hall): 13.60 m, February 14, 2015 in Bucharest
